Officials say they're worried the rollout of both Pfizer and Moderna's COVID-19 vaccine is going slower than it should be.
Two weeks in, analysis shows that 70% of the vaccines still have not been administered.
The White House originally projected that 20 million Americans would be vaccinated by New Year's Eve, but only a few million have.
Members of the legislature say they are worried the state is falling behind even after just two weeks.
The state is expected to received another 100,000 doses next week.
